- Water vapour permeability and thermo-oxidative stability of films made of polyamide 6 (PA6) blended to ethylene-co-vinyl alcohol (EVOH) in the presence of a carboxyl-modified EVOH (EVOHCOOH) as a compatibilizer with potential application as innovative food packaging materials were studied. The presence of EVOH markedly decreases the water vapour permeability with respect to the pure PA6. An increased water vapour resistivity was observed in the case of the blend containing carboxyl-modified EVOH. Thermo-oxidative stability of blends of nylon 6 and ethylene-co-vinyl alcohol is greatly improved with respect to the neat polyamide. The presence of carboxyl-modified EVOH as a compatibilizer does not affect markedly the kinetics of thermal oxidation, while the tensile strain after long times of ageing is greater with respect to the binary blend.
